I am looking for assistance writing a script that will read in direct
deposit account information from a text file, save the account
information in a table and then compare the stored values to the
existing accounts listed in the Meditech employee direct deposit record.
I have a limited knowledge of VB and write scripts using Rules.

 

The input file lists all DD accounts for each employee whether the
account has been changed or not.  So the challenge is to script only the
changes leaving the matching accounts alone to prevent them from
prenoting.  All new accounts will prenote.  

 

Basically this is what I am trying to code:

 

Record Type = DD

Read in SSN, allocation type, transit #, account #, acct type, amount,
and priority

                Store each value in a table

                Repeat up to 6 times (employees are limited to 6 DD
accts)

Next:

                Enter SSN in Meditech go to Direct Deposit tab

                Compare each row in the table to each account stored in
Meditech

                                DELETE if the account is in Meditech but
not stored in the table

                                ADD if the account is in the table but
not in Meditech

                                CHANGE if the transit # and account #
match then update account type and amount

 

If anyone has an existing script that uses storage tables I would
appreciate hearing your recommendations.
